I've decided to join the July Tag swap on CSF........all three tags will be the same, so I've just blogged the first one. I have used a fab sheet of paper, (sorry can't remember whose it is!) The edges were distressed with distress ink, and then edged with a gold Adirondack acrylic dabber. The stamps are both my designs, stamped with olive green Stazon, and coloured in using Aquatone sticks. The lily was then cut out, and mounted on a spare piece of the background paper, and gold mirri card, before being attached to the tag.
